To make an application for an EU driving license in Poland, applicants must satisfy the following requirements:
Age: Must be of minimum age according to the classification of the license.Residency: Must be a legal citizen of Poland or an EU citizen.Health Requirements: Must undergo a medical evaluation to demonstrate physical and psychological physical fitness.Theoretical and Practical Tests: Must pass both tests to get the license.Application Process

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can I utilize my foreign driving license in Poland?
Yes, foreign driving licenses are legitimate in Poland for as much as 6 months. Nevertheless, if you prepare to live in Poland long-lasting, you will need to exchange your license for a Polish one.
2. How do I exchange my foreign driving license for a Polish one?
To exchange your driving license, you will require to check out the local Department of Motor Vehicles with the needed documents (including your foreign license) and may need to pass a theoretical exam, depending on your home nation.
3. What takes place if I lose my driving license in Poland?
If you lose your driving license, you must report it to the police and get a replicate at the local Department of Motor Vehicles. You will need to supply recognition and evidence of residency.
4. Is it possible to acquire a driving license if I have had previous offenses?
Having previous driving offenses may complicate your application but does not automatically disqualify you. Each case is assessed individually.
5. Are there any unique arrangements for EU people?
EU people can drive in Poland utilizing their national driving license without any extra requirements, supplied their license stands and not expired.
